Output 22f64a116a4d186ef18e75ab4b49e301c47bf5208f0a77a0f448e44fe7f60627:0

value
6966691062525
script pubkey
OP_0 OP_PUSHBYTES_20 0bcafb9549c50739c6707afa0536f8f31b995009
address
tb1qp090h92fc5rnn3ns0taq2dhc7vdej5qf2ty40h
transaction
22f64a116a4d186ef18e75ab4b49e301c47bf5208f0a77a0f448e44fe7f60627
confirmations
178910
spent
true